%% Trasmissibilita: forze trasmesse al basamento
|
|
|
|
ground_stiffness = 44842.2; % rigidezza secante [N/m]
|
|
|
|
susp_mass = 291.75; % massa sospesa ant sx [kg]
|
|
|
|
wn = sqrt(ground_stiffness/susp_mass);
|
|
|
|
a=0.1:0.01:3;
|
|
w = wn .* a;
|
|
r2 = w.^2. / wn^2;
|
|
r = w./wn;
|
|
|
|
figure;
|
|
hold on;
|
|
|
|
% Range valori zita
|
|
zita_range = 0.3:0.05:0.4;
|
|
|
|
for i = 1:length(zita_range)
|
|
zita = zita_range(i);
|
|
|
|
% equazione trasmissibilita
|
|
t = sqrt((2 .* zita .* r).^2 + 1) ./ sqrt((1 - r2).^2 + (2 .* zita .* r).^2);
|
|
|
|
plot(r2, t, 'LineWidth', 1.5);
|
|
end
